Question

Which gland is called the master gland?


Open in App
Solution

Gland:

An organ that makes one or more substances, such as hormones, digestive juices, sweat, and tears.

Master gland:

  1. The Pituitary gland is a pea-sized endocrine gland situated at the base of our brain.
  2. It is often referred to as the ‘Master Gland’ because it produces some of the important hormones in the body.
